Tasha R. Stanton is a scholar working on Pharmacology, Cognitive Neuroscience and Anesthesiology and Pain Medicine. According to data from OpenAlex, Tasha R. Stanton has authored 117 papers receiving a total of 4.7k indexed citations (citations by other indexed papers that have themselves been cited), including 77 papers in Pharmacology, 30 papers in Cognitive Neuroscience and 23 papers in Anesthesiology and Pain Medicine. Recurrent topics in Tasha R. Stanton's work include Musculoskeletal pain and rehabilitation (77 papers), Pain Management and Treatment (21 papers) and Pain Management and Placebo Effect (20 papers). Tasha R. Stanton is often cited by papers focused on Musculoskeletal pain and rehabilitation (77 papers), Pain Management and Treatment (21 papers) and Pain Management and Placebo Effect (20 papers). Tasha R. Stanton collaborates with scholars based in Australia, United Kingdom and United States. Tasha R. Stanton's co-authors include G. Lorimer Moseley, Christopher G. Maher, Jane Latimer, Luciana Macedo, James H. McAuley, Mark J. Hancock, Abby Tabor, David J. Magee, Susan Armijo Olivo and Jorge Fuentes and has published in prestigious journals such as JAMA, SHILAP Revista de lepidopterología and PLoS ONE.
